示例#1
0
        private void dgRelojes_CellContentClick(object sender, DataGridViewCellEventArgs e)
        {
            if (e.ColumnIndex == 0) //Assuming the button column as second column, if not can change the index
            {
                GestorDeFlotasDesktop.AbmReloj.addEditReloj frmEditarAuto = GestorDeFlotasDesktop.AbmReloj.addEditReloj.Instance();
                frmEditarAuto.modoAbm        = "Editar";
                frmEditarAuto.nroSerieReloj  = dgRelojes.SelectedRows[0].Cells["nroSerieReloj"].Value.ToString();
                frmEditarAuto.tituloPantalla = "Editar Reloj, Serie: " + dgRelojes.SelectedRows[0].Cells["nroSerieReloj"].Value.ToString();
                if (frmEditarAuto.ShowDialog() == DialogResult.OK)
                {
                    cargarQuery();
                }
                frmEditarAuto.Close();
            }

            if (e.ColumnIndex == 1)
            {
                if (MessageBox.Show("¿Esta seguro que deséa eliminar este Reloj?", "Confirmación de baja",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
                {
                    SqlParameter pNroSerieReloj = new SqlParameter("@pNroSerieReloj", SqlDbType.VarChar, 10);
                    pNroSerieReloj.Value = dgRelojes.SelectedRows[0].Cells["nroSerieReloj"].Value.ToString();
                    GestorDeFlotasDesktop.BD.GD1C2012.ejecutarSP("femig.eliminarReloj", pNroSerieReloj);
                    cargarQuery();
                }
            }
        }
示例#2
0
 private void btnNuevoReloj_Click(object sender, EventArgs e)
 {
     GestorDeFlotasDesktop.AbmReloj.addEditReloj frmAbmReloj = GestorDeFlotasDesktop.AbmReloj.addEditReloj.Instance();
     frmAbmReloj.modoAbm        = "Nuevo";
     frmAbmReloj.tituloPantalla = "Agregar Nuevo Reloj";
     if (frmAbmReloj.ShowDialog() == DialogResult.OK)
     {
         cargarQuery();
     }
     frmAbmReloj.Close();
 }